Lenta has expanded the range of Russian wines in stores in the South of Russia

Lenta has expanded the range of Russian-made wines in 14 hypermarkets in the south of the country: in Vladikavkaz, Volgograd, Volzhsky, Krasnodar, Novorossiysk, Rostov-on-Don and Taganrog.

As the chain's press service reported, last year in stores in these cities, domestic wines accounted for more than five percent of category sales. Today, more than 70 items from 19 manufacturers operating in the Don, Kuban and Crimea are presented on the shelves. These are products of famous and new wineries.

To provide additional support to Russian winemakers, the company has implemented a separate display of wines from the South of Russia. Products are placed according to region of origin. The displays in stores were illuminated with colorful designs.
